SOUTHERN CONNECTICUT STATE UNIVERSITY'S PATHWAYS TO ACADEMIC EXCELLENCE (PAcE) SCHOLARSHIPS ARE FOR STUDENTS WHO WISH TO MAJOR IN SCIENCE OR MATHEMATICS, AND HAVE ACADEMIC PROMISE AND FINANCIAL NEED.*

SCSU provides a supportive, learner-centered academic community.  At Southern, you will find yourself in a learning community of like-minded, highly-motivated students who, like you, are aiming for the stars!

The PAcE program provides scholarships to students who major in chemistry, biology, computer science, earth science, mathematics, or physics - including our engineering concentration. In addition, we offer forensics and environmental science minors, with a major in one of the disciplines listed above.


PAcE scholarships pay for any allowable educational expense up to $10,000 per year for four years of study at Southern Connecticut State University.

PAcE scholarship recipients will become part of a carefully mentored learning community and will be provided a computer. Research and/or internship opportunities begin in the freshman year, as well as access to additional funds to support participation in research conferences.

*Financial need is defined for undergraduate students by
the U.S. Department of Education as the Cost of
Attendance (COA) at a particular college minus the
Expected Family Contribution (EFC) for the student, which
is determined using the Free Application for Federal
Student Aid (FAFSA). The PAcE scholarship pays $10,000
per year OR the difference between SCSU's COA and the
EFC, paying whichever is the smaller of these amounts.
The COA at Southern Connecticut State University is
currently approximately $18,000 for Connecticut
residents.This includes tuition, fees, on-campus room and
board (or a housing and food allowance for off-campus
students), allowances for books and supplies, transportation
and other expenses.

 

PAcE is supported by a grant from the National Science Foundation.
